There is a "Tall PauL" that still plays pool in New Orleans, but he is not Paul Miles. You may have him mixed up with Paul Miles. I used to drink and play pool with Paul Miles. One story that I can relate from the 1980s is (insert flashback music Here):
Paul was in action at Gary's Triple Play on Veterans Blvd. in New Orleans (actually a 24 hour action spot in Metairie). He was stuck at the time and when he missed a very makeable shot, he broke his cue in half with a loud POW. He didn't want to continue by using a cue off the wall, so he went around the room asking/begging to borrow a cue. Finally, someone loaned him a cue and he continued to try and get out of the trap. Sure enough, a few games later, he missed another easy shot and broke the borrowed cue in half. The cue's owner had 'gone down the road' (gone to another lounge, but to return later) and didn'tknow that his cue had been snapped. Paul set out around the packed bar to 'borrow' another cue. Everyone was laughing and pointing out that only an IDIOT would now loan Paul a cue to play with. Paul promised to cut anyone in on half his winnings (he was still stuck) and if ANYTHING happened to the cue, he would buy the cue. Sure enough, someone bit and loaned Paul their good cue. Everything went smoothly and there were sidebets of drinks and cash among the sweators as to whether this cue might escape the wrath of Paul. I mean, Paul SWORE that he was under control and would take special care of this cue. He missed a shot and slammed the cue against the table and shattered it (as far as I know, this is a record that may never be broken). Three broken cues. Oy-Vey ! His opponent quit a winner and Paul didn't have any money to pay for the broken cue(s). Paul was NUTS... funny, but NUTS. He came and sat down at the bar next to me and Linette (Gary's wife & co-owner) who had just arrived. We drank for awhile and I started to relate what had transpired earlier to Linette (with sound effects and all). She had just taken a sip of her drink when I made her laugh. She blew her front false tooth out of her mouth and sprayed her drink all over. Though we searched for an hour, we could not find that tooth.
We sat and drank all night. Linette made 'another false tooth' by wadding up a piece of bar napkin, but every time she would take a drink, she would swallow her 'napkin tooth'. She went through about half a stack of napkins that night. There was never a dull moment at The Triple Play, particularly if Paul Miles was in attendance....
